This seminar, which is the first of its kind, will be held on the eve of International Museums Day 2025. It will feature three informative presentations showcasing the State Library of Victoria’s work in building a state collection that aims to represent Victoria’s cultural diversity.
We are delighted to announce that the seminar will be opened by the esteemed long-standing multiculturalism and inclusion advocate, Dr Teresa De Fazio OAM (MAICD), former Commissioner for the Victorian Multicultural Commission. The presentation on “Victoria’s Italians 1900-1945” explores the first community-based multicultural exhibition at the SLV.
The Panel Discussion provides a unique opportunity to hear from representatives of six multicultural museums with collections that reflect Victoria’s vibrant multicultural history, ranging from long established institutions to upcoming museums.
SLUOC hopes that this highly significant seminar will foster understanding and cooperation and opportunities for greater interaction with the State Library of Victoria.
